Cool Author Box: Free WordPress Plugin

After designing and building the Fancy Profile Box for the Pink & Yellow Media site I published an article on how to recreate it as a cool author box in your WordPress blog. This tutorial spurred a lot of interest and I got several emails and tweets asking me to convert it to a plugin. So I did.

As of right now the virst version (0.0.1) of the Cool Author Box plugin is available for download from the WordPress plugin directory. It is pre-beta and comes without any warranty or guarantees, but I’ve tested it on 4 very different blogs and it works fine on all of those.

Here’s the full rundown

The Cool Author Box plugin adds a stylish author box after the content in posts and/or pages. The box displays author name, author bio, author gravatar and a link to other articles by the author.

The Cool Author Box plugin adds information about the author to the bottom of the content of posts and/or pages. The information is gathered from the profile info set inside WordPress.

Items displayed are:

  • Display name of the author of the post or page
  • Gravatar of the author (set at www.gravatar.com)
  • Link to other posts by the same author
  • Link to author’s website

To make the author box appear you need to activa the plugin and go to the Cool Author Box settings under Settings and select if the box should appear under posts, pages or both.

  • http://www.designisphilosophy.com Morten Rand-Hendriksen

    @Yasin: The Gravatar is linked to whatever email address you use to set it up. As long as the email address in the user profile in your WordPress blog matches the one registered with Gravatar the image will show up.

  • http://www.designisphilosophy.com Morten Rand-Hendriksen

    The author image is added through your Gravatar. Go to Gravatar.com, create an account with the same email address you used to set up your WordPress account, upload an image to Gravatar and the image is automatically pulled in to the author box.
